On Tue, Oct 21, 2014 at 3:53 AM, Wim Lewis <wiml@omnigroup.com> wrote: > I think the idea of OnDemand is for launchd items to act a bit like inetd > does: launchd creates the listening socket (or mach port or file-change > notification) on the port specified in the plist, and only starts the > process when someone tries to connect to it. This might not be a terrible > thing to support, but it would require more changes throughout postgres > (postmaster would have to check in with launchd at start time to get the > listen socket; ports and socket paths would no longer be specifiable in > postgres’ config, etc) and I’m skeptical that it’d be worth the work > without a more concrete motivation. systemd socket activation on Linux works pretty much the same way. If this will ever be implemented, it's most reasonable to tackle both launchd and systemd together. Regards, Marti
